国内如何快速部署ChatGPT?(国内如何部署chatgpt )
如何快速部署ChatGPT
- 准备工作
- 确保你拥有一个可正常登录的ChatGPT账号,并具有访问权限。
- 准备一台非中国大陆或香港地区的服务器,并确保其IP符合OpenAI的相关要求。
- 部署步骤
- 注册Open AI账号并创建API密钥。
- 根据需求选择国内云服务器或国外云服务器。
- 获取ChatGPT的镜像网站代码。
- 执行几个命令安装Docker并部署ChatGPT。
- 国内部署注意事项
- 由于中国大陆受到ChatGPT限制,注册ChatGPT账号较为困难。
- 国内部署需要配置稳定的端口,确保能够访问ChatGPT。
- 常见问题解答
- 如何调用ChatGPT接口?需要注册ChatGPT账号并获取API访问权限。
- 哪些条件是部署ChatGPT网站的先决条件?需要拥有ChatGPT账号和一台可用的云服务器。
- 是否可以在国内访问ChatGPT网站?是的,通过正确配置端口可以在国内访问ChatGPT网站。
在部署ChatGPT之前,需要完成以下准备工作:
以下是使用VPS部署ChatGPT的步骤:
在国内部署和使用ChatGPT时,需要注意以下问题:
这里提供了一些常见问题的解答:
准备工作
在进行ChatGPT网站的部署前,需要完成以下准备工作:
注册Open AI账号并创建API密钥
- 访问Open AI官网并注册一个账号。
- 在账号中创建一个API密钥,以便在部署过程中使用。
选择云服务器
选择一台可访问公网的Linux云服务器,最低配置要求为1核2G,当然,如果预算充足,也可以选择高配的服务器。
安装相关软件
在云服务器上安装必要的软件和工具,包括但不限于Nginx。
部署步骤
- 部署HTTP代理
- 安装nodejs环境
- 安装pnpm
- 更新make、gcc、g++
- 安装Docker
- 部署镜像网站
- 使用反向代理部署
部署ChatGPT网站的步骤
在国内部署ChatGPT网站需要使用云服务器,并进行相关的配置和安装。以下是部署ChatGPT网站的具体步骤:
1. 部署HTTP代理
在部署ChatGPT网站之前,需要先部署一个HTTP代理,以便能够正常访问云服务器和Open AI账号。可以使用Nginx来搭建HTTP代理。
2. 安装nodejs环境
在云服务器上安装nodejs环境,以支持后续的网站部署和运行。可以通过在终端中运行相应的命令来安装nodejs。
3. 安装pnpm
使用pnpm来管理和安装网站所需的依赖包。pnpm是一个轻量级的包管理器,可以提高依赖包的安装速度。
4. 更新make、gcc、g++
确保make、gcc和g++这些工具的版本是最新的,以免在后续的编译过程中出现问题。可以使用相应的命令来更新这些工具。
5. 安装Docker
安装Docker,以便能够轻松地部署镜像网站。Docker是一个开源的应用容器引擎,可以将应用程序及其依赖项打包到一个容器中,并提供一个可移植的运行环境。
6. 部署镜像网站
使用Docker部署镜像网站,可以选择使用现有的镜像或者自行构建并部署镜像。在部署过程中,需要配置相关的环境变量和密钥,以确保网站能够正常访问Open AI的API。
7. 使用反向代理部署
可以使用反向代理来部署ChatGPT网站,以提供更好的性能和安全性。可以使用Nginx或其他类似的工具进行反向代理的配置,并将请求转发到部署好的网站。
国内部署注意事项
- 网络连接问题
- 确保能够访问GitHub、Vercel
- 源码仓库搭建
- 打开ChatGPT-Next-Web源码仓库地址
- 点击一键部署
- 使用现有项目
- 挑选优秀的仿写chatGPT页面的应用
- 打包部署成Docker容器运行
国内部署注意事项
在国内部署ChatGPT网站需要注意以下几个问题:
网络连接问题
在部署之前,确保你能够访问GitHub和Vercel这两个网站,因为这些网站是部署ChatGPT所需要的。
- 确保能够访问GitHub和Vercel。
源码仓库搭建
如果你打算搭建自己的ChatGPT网站,可以按照以下步骤进行:
- 打开ChatGPT-Next-Web源码仓库地址。
- 点击一键部署按钮。
使用现有项目
如果你不想从头搭建ChatGPT网站,可以选择使用已有的仿写chatGPT页面的应用,并将其打包部署成Docker容器运行。具体步骤如下:
- 挑选一款优秀的仿写chatGPT页面的应用。
- 将应用打包成Docker容器。
通过以上注意事项,你可以轻松在国内部署自己的ChatGPT网站。
如何购买国内云服务器
在国内部署ChatGPT网站需要使用云服务器,并进行相关的配置和安装。以下是购买国内云服务器的具体步骤:
- 选择一个可信赖的云服务提供商,如阿里云、腾讯云等。
- 注册一个账号并进行实名认证。
- 在云服务商的控制台上选择合适的云服务器类型和配置。
- 根据需要选择服务器的地域和操作系统。
- 根据实际情况选择带宽和存储空间大小。
- 确认订单并完成支付。
- 等待云服务器创建完成。
购买国内云服务器需要一定的技术基础和经验,如果您不熟悉云服务器的购买和配置,建议寻求专业人士的帮助。
如何配置云服务器
成功购买国内云服务器后,还需要进行相关配置以让服务器运行ChatGPT网站。以下是配置云服务器的步骤:
- 登录云服务商的控制台。
- 选择已购买的云服务器实例并进入管理页面。
- 配置网络和安全组规则,确保服务器可以正常访问。
- 安装必要的软件和依赖库,如Web服务器和数据库。
- 将ChatGPT的源代码上传到云服务器。
- 配置域名和DNS解析,让ChatGPT网站可以通过域名访问。
- 进行必要的优化和调试,确保服务器运行稳定。
- 测试服务器,确保ChatGPT网站可以正常访问和使用。
配置云服务器需要一定的技术知识和经验,如果您不熟悉服务器配置,建议寻求专业人士的帮助。
如何解决API连接问题
在使用ChatGPT的过程中,可能会遇到API连接问题,下面是解决API连接问题的常见方法:
- 检查API密钥是否正确:确保您使用的API密钥有效且没有过期。
- 检查网络连接是否正常:确保您的服务器可以正常访问外部网络,并且防火墙没有阻止API请求。
- 检查API限制和配额:根据OpenAI的文档,确认您的API使用是否符合限制和配额规定。
- 重启服务器和应用程序:有时候重启服务器或应用程序可以解决临时的API连接问题。
如果上述方法仍无法解决API连接问题,建议联系OpenAI的技术支持获取进一步的帮助。
如何解决部署出错的问题
在部署ChatGPT网站的过程中,可能会遇到各种出错的情况,下面是解决部署出错问题的常见方法:
- 查看错误日志:在服务器上查看错误日志可以帮助您定位出错的原因。
- 检查配置文件:确认您的配置文件是否正确,是否遗漏了必要的配置项。
- 检查依赖库和组件:确保您的服务器上已安装并配置了所有需要的依赖库和组件。
- 执行逐步调试:可以尝试逐步调试代码和配置,排除错误的可能性。
- 搜索错误信息:利用搜索引擎搜索错误信息,可能可以找到其他人遇到类似问题的解决方案。
如果您仍然无法解决部署出错的问题,建议寻求专业人士的帮助,或联系OpenAI的技术支持。
- 5 美元账号: 28元/个,手工注册,独享,包售后。
- ChatGPT Plus 代升级:正规充值,包售后,享受强大的 GPT-4、联网插件等。联系微信:xincitiao
- 注册账号国外手机号接收验证码:38/个。联系微信:xincitiao
- 每日更新免费试用OpenAI API KEY,搜索微信公众号:KeyAI,输入关键词『试用KEY』
下单后立即获得账号,自助下单,全天候24H服务。售后无忧,非人为问题直接换新。
如有问题欢迎加我微信:xincitiao。确保你能够用上 ChatGPT 官方产品和解决 Plus 升级的难题。
国内如何部署chatgpt 的常见问答Q&A
问题1:如何在国内部署ChatGPT网站?
答案:在国内部署ChatGPT网站需要使用云服务器,并执行以下步骤:
- 1. 注册一个Open AI账号,并创建一个API密钥。
- 2. 获取一台可访问公网的云服务器,推荐使用国内的云服务器服务。
- 3. 配置云服务器环境,包括安装所需的依赖软件和库。
- 4. 下载并部署ChatGPT镜像网站代码。
- 5. 修改配置文件,设置API密钥和其他相关参数。
- 6. 启动ChatGPT网站服务。
- 7. 使用浏览器访问部署的ChatGPT网站,并测试其功能和性能。
问题2:如何免费部署自己的ChatGPT服务?
答案:要免费部署自己的ChatGPT服务,可以遵循以下步骤:
- 1. 获取一个可访问公网的云服务器,可以选择一些提供免费试用的云服务商。
- 2. 注册一个Open AI账号,并创建一个API密钥。
- 3. 在云服务器上安装所需的运行环境和依赖软件。
- 4. 下载ChatGPT代码,并进行配置调整。
- 5. 启动ChatGPT服务器。
- 6. 使用浏览器访问部署的ChatGPT服务,并进行功能测试。
问题3:如何快速部署ChatGPT应用并绕开美国限制?
答案:要快速部署ChatGPT应用并绕开美国限制,可以按照以下步骤进行:
- 1. 获取一个可访问美国的云服务器,可以选择一些提供跨境访问服务的云服务商。
- 2. 注册一个Open AI账号,并创建一个API密钥。
- 3. 在云服务器上安装所需的运行环境和依赖软件。
- 4. 下载ChatGPT代码,并进行配置调整。
- 5. 启动ChatGPT服务器。
- 6. 使用浏览器访问部署的ChatGPT应用,并进行功能测试。
问题4:如何搭建并部署ChatGPT接口服务?
答案:要搭建并部署ChatGPT接口服务,可以按照以下步骤进行:
- 1. 准备一台国外服务器(Linux环境),因为目前国内服务器无法访问ChatGPT的服务。
- 2. 在服务器上安装所需的环境和依赖软件。
- 3. 下载并配置ChatGPT接口服务代码。
- 4. 启动ChatGPT接口服务。
- 5. 使用API工具或浏览器进行测试和调试。
问题5:有哪些国内可以使用的ChatGPT部署教程?
答案:以下是一些国内可以使用的ChatGPT部署教程:
- 1. 国内无法使用ChatGPT?教你使用云服务器一键部署自己的ChatGPT网站。
- 2. 详细教程:国内部署ChatGPT镜像网站- h云淡风轻。
- 3. 一分钟搭建部署ChatGPT国内镜像。
- 4. 国内服务器上搭建chat GPT-腾讯云开发者社区。
- 5. 教你在国内如何使用云服务器部署ChatGPT网站(国内 … – 抖店铺。
- 6. [小白向教程] 在服务器上部署ChatGPT。
注意:以上是一些可参考的部署教程,具体部署步骤和配置可能会因个人需求和环境而有所不同。